Why does Cerebras's wafer-scale engine process AI workloads faster than standard GPUs?

AI inference is dominated by moving weights from memory to compute. By building a dinner-plate-sized chip stuffed with fast SRAM instead of HBM, we keep the weights directly on the silicon. This allows us to move data to compute two thousand five hundred times faster than a GPU.
